Bomber. Poured healthy deeper brown with a creamy cap of short tan head. The aroma was just what I needed.. deep coffee, anise, and caramel maltage with a sweet uptake on the back that carried fresh pine.. light smoke accent.. just a wonderful blend of components. The flavor picked up sweeter, deeply-roasted coffee at the core surrounded by dry, smoky pine needle bitterness.. the hops and coffee bitterness made a stronger impression toward and through the finish.. tasty and well-balanced. Dry and medium-bodied with rising bitterness as the drink progressed.. a little too sharp toward the back.. all in all quite excellent!

22-oz. bottle via trade with Larry Pitonka. Pours opaque with an average creamy dark brown head, somewhat diminishing, good lacing. Aroma is average malt (molasses, chocolate), heavy hops (perfume, pine), average yeast (leather) with notes of smoke. Full bodied, creamy texture, soft carbonation and a chalky finish. Average duration, light sweetness, moderate acidity and bitterness; heavy roasted malt flavor.

Bomber poured an opaque black with a lasting creamy brown head. Aromas of roasted malt, bitter chocolate, coffee, light vanilla, light licorice and a hint of dark fruit. Palate was medium bodied and smooth with a dry finish. Flavors of roasted malt, charcoal, bitter chocolate, light coffee, light vanilla and a hint of dark fruit with a smooth dry lingering bitter roasty finish.
